From: Michael Fritch Date: Thu, 18 Nov 2021 23:15:32 +0000 (-0700) Subject: stop.sh: compile cephadm X-Git-Tag: v18.0.0~7^2~15 X-Git-Url: http://git-server-git.apps.pok.os.sepia.ceph.com/?a=commitdiff_plain;h=2713f6b93594090afc724398b34770015c9271c1;p=ceph.git stop.sh: compile cephadm use the path to the compiled cephadm binary file Signed-off-by: Michael Fritch --- diff --git a/src/stop.sh b/src/stop.sh index 55abb7593307..dce34b6513f1 100755 --- a/src/stop.sh +++ b/src/stop.sh @@ -30,7 +30,10 @@ else CEPH_CONF_PATH="$PWD" fi conf_fn="$CEPH_CONF_PATH/ceph.conf" -CEPHADM_DIR_PATH="$CEPH_CONF_PATH/../src/cephadm" + +if [ -z "$CEPHADM" ]; then + CEPHADM="${CEPH_BIN}/cephadm" +fi MYUID=$(id -u) MYNAME=$(id -nu) @@ -75,7 +78,7 @@ maybe_kill() { do_killcephadm() { FSID=$($CEPH_BIN/ceph -c $conf_fn fsid) - sudo $CEPHADM_DIR_PATH/cephadm rm-cluster --fsid $FSID --force + sudo $CEPHADM rm-cluster --fsid $FSID --force } do_umountall() { @@ -189,7 +192,7 @@ if [ $stop_all -eq 1 ]; then fi fi - daemons="$(sudo $CEPHADM_DIR_PATH/cephadm ls 2> /dev/null)" + daemons="$(sudo $CEPHADM ls 2> /dev/null)" if [ $? -eq 0 -a "$daemons" != "[]" ]; then do_killcephadm fi